NAPIT (National Association of Professional Inspectors and Testers) is a UK-based professional association that provides accreditation, certification, and support for individuals and companies involved in electrical, building, and energy-related inspections and testing. It aims to promote high standards of competence, safety, and professionalism within the industry by offering training, ongoing development, and certification services.
Key Features
- Accreditation of qualified professionals and companies
- Comprehensive training programs for inspectors and testers
- Certification schemes to demonstrate compliance with safety standards
- Regulatory support and industry guidance
- Membership benefits including technical support and industry updates
